What to Prepare for Discovery

Scope discovery should review master data, user roles, field definitions, workflow states, approval rules, calculations, reports and migration samples. Each item needs an owner and a reason for inclusion. A requirement that cannot be connected to a user action, control or output should be challenged before it becomes development work.

How Users Can Validate the Service

Acceptance testing should include a normal transaction, incomplete input, authorised correction, approval exception, report check and role-based access test. Testers need expected results, representative roles and anonymised data. Recording actual versus expected behaviour gives both teams a precise correction list and separates defects from new requests.

Risks, Access and Operating Responsibility

The proposal should distinguish application controls from operating controls. Issues such as poor source data, excessive permissions, undefined corrections, parallel spreadsheets, untested calculations and unclear support ownership may cross that boundary. Clear responsibility and escalation notes are more credible than a guarantee that no error or disruption can occur.
